ABSTRACT:
The potential for the marketing and sponsorship of sport within Russia is significant. However, recent government and economic changes require that prospective investors carefully examine the variables affecting both short- and long-term profit projection prior to entering this marketplace. Inept management personnel, inflation and rapidly escalating prices, loss of government and/or union financial assistance, competition for discretionary monies, and migration of leading athletic talent to Western Europe and the United States represent some of the variables contributing to the difficulty encountered by teams attempting to make a profit under capitalism. Faint-hearted and undercapitalized entrepreneurs should be wary about venturing into this marketplace until the Russian economy recovers.
